Plug the fat cables into the monitors on the bottom, and then to the player in the D shaped holes. Plug the 12V (car) adapter into your car's power outlet and then to the player in the small hole that may be marked AC/DC in. There's only one hole that will work - can't mess it up.

Target also sells an item that should work. It's called the Kawasaki AVM678 or Audiovox AVM6781, and designed to work specifically with the PVS1965 or PVS1965S. I believe it's $79.99, but only available in their stores, in the portable DVD section of the electronics department.
